Why Crime? reviews the very latest empirical evidence with regard to the risk factors that produce antisocial and criminal behavior. The authors meaningfully integrate risk factors identified by more than a dozen academic discplines that increase the odds of antisocial behavior and criminality. The result is a new interdisciplinary theory that helps break down traditional barriers and overcomes the “disciplinary myopia” that plagues criminological theory. Unlike the typical criminological theory text, Why Crime? actually advances the state of criminological theory as well as the field of criminology.

Matthew Robinson is a professor in the department of government and justice studies at Appalachian State University. Kevin Beaver is a professor of criminology at Florida State University.
